Output e4a0e38343903bb91d070f642651cb115fbe88228f969ac4a5b39d573cd574df:0

value
600000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93ea64a5dcb060434f63ad2b1b6a91f16c5def7b OP_EQUAL
address
3FB83fWfDVLnHTFXip6XoZEUkpcCDTwL4h
transaction
e4a0e38343903bb91d070f642651cb115fbe88228f969ac4a5b39d573cd574df
confirmations
200356
spent
true